In a single-blind study, neither the researchers or the participants are aware of group assignments. please select the best answ

er from the choices provided t f
Social Studies
2 answers:
Leni [432]3 years ago
5 0

The correct answer is FALSE.

A single-blind study is a study in which only the participants are not aware of their involvement with a reasearch study, but the researchers know about it.

The situation in which neither the researchers or the participants are aware of the existence of their participation in a study is called a double-blind study.

Which type of program requires state governments to spend their own money to meet standards imposed on them by the federal gover
Firlakuza [10]

Answer:

Unfunded mandates

Explanation:

Unfunded mandates are orders (or mandates) established by the Federal Government, that oblige state governments to meet certain requirements, standards, and to fund specific programs, without giving federal funds.

In other words, an unfunded mandate is an order from the Federal Government, that has to be meet, but for which no Federal money is received.
